Drywall and insulation contractors handle two closely related phases of interior construction. Insulation — blown-in cellulose, fiberglass batts, spray foam, or rigid foam — controls energy efficiency, comfort, and sound transmission. Drywall hanging, taping, mudding, and sanding create the finished wall and ceiling surfaces. The quality of drywall finishing is graded on a Level 1–5 scale, with Level 4 being standard for most residential work and Level 5 required for high-gloss paint or critical lighting conditions. Both trades require attention to detail — uneven drywall joints and insulation gaps are difficult and expensive to fix after painting.

What to look for when hiring a drywall & insulation contractor

  • Ask what drywall finish level is included in the estimate (Level 4 is standard residential).
  • Confirm insulation R-value meets or exceeds local energy code requirements.
  • Ask whether they do both insulation and drywall or only one — some specialize.
  • Get a written estimate that separates materials from labor so you can compare bids fairly.

How much does drywall & insulation cost in Taylorsville?

$2 – $6Full cost guide →per sq ft (typical)

Drywall hang and finish: $2–$4/sq ft. Blown-in insulation: $1–$3/sq ft. Spray foam: $3–$6/sq ft. A typical 2,000 sq ft home re-insulation runs $2,000–$6,000.

How do I find a reliable drywall & insulation contractor in Taylorsville?

Start by verifying the contractor holds a valid Utah license. Check their Google rating and read reviews. Get at least three written estimates. Confirm they carry general liability and workers' compensation insurance. Ask for references from recent Taylorsville jobs.
